Ticket #4471 — Signature check failure during FD-leak hunt

While chasing the leaked file descriptors in the Pondworks ingest daemon, the patched build failed its signature check on staging. Likely cause: the verifier bundle shipped with an expired trust anchor. Rebuild with the current anchor, re-sign, and redeploy. For verification, the correct signing key is below.

rollout seal: bky19_AhpppeGU5khcL8iNaiP

# Welcome to the Mirebrook Clinic reminder job config!
# This cron task pings patients a day before their appointments via the Tansyline SMS gateway.
# New folks: REMINDER_WINDOW_HOURS controls lead time, and DRY_RUN=true is your friend while testing.
# Don't point this at the prod scheduler unless Priya from the Careloop team has signed off.
# Timezone is handled by CLINIC_TZ, so leave server time alone.
# The gateway needs credentials, which go on the very next line:

secret setting of bagag-kajof: RELAY_SECRET8=d9a517d5

Finance Review Summary — Project Ledgerway Delay

Project Ledgerway, the internal reporting migration, is now two quarters behind schedule. Costs to date stand at 140 percent of the original envelope, driven by contractor extensions and rework on the reconciliation module. The steering group has frozen new scope and moved remaining milestones to next fiscal year. Finance should reclassify the overrun against the transformation reserve and flag variances monthly. The planning implications of this delay are summarised below.

board note of yagap-fajog: Gross margin on Druael came in at 15 percent against a plan of 10 percent. Only 9 of the 140 pilot accounts renewed Druael, so a churn review is set for January 15.